Output 590d988c5416e05b3616868c2bda2ef17bfdfb9a998a38f28c516dddc7a002c6:0

value
15027578
script pubkey
OP_0 OP_PUSHBYTES_20 3ebefba442e9f357ccfa3778c765797a9862a78e
address
bc1q86l0hfzza8e40n86xauvwete02vx9fuwat53je
transaction
590d988c5416e05b3616868c2bda2ef17bfdfb9a998a38f28c516dddc7a002c6